What coin mixing actually is — and what it isn’t
Coin mixing is an umbrella term. It includes centralized mixers (services that accept coins and return different ones), decentralized protocols like CoinJoin, and custodial privacy features. Each has trade-offs.
Centralized mixers: easy, but you trust an operator with your coins. There’s counterparty risk, and often little transparency. That trust model also attracts regulators — and yes, some mixers have been seized in the past. So tread carefully and be mindful of laws where you live.
CoinJoin and collaborative transactions: these are protocol-level approaches where multiple users cooperatively create a single transaction with multiple inputs and outputs that are harder to pair. CoinJoin implementations vary in safety, UX, and resistance to deanonymization. A good implementation strives to make every output look alike so that identifying which input maps to which output is difficult.
Privacy-focused wallets have integrated CoinJoin-like features. They attempt to automate the hard parts while letting users retain custody. What to watch out for — practical risks
First: linkage through behavior. You can mix coins, but if you later send them to an address associated with your identity, the mixing loses value. Simple happenstance can break privacy. My instinct said this is where most people go wrong: they focus on a single transaction instead of the full lifecycle of their coins.
Second: timing and cluster analysis. Even statistically strong mixes can be weakened if an analyst has extra-chain or off-chain info, such as IP logs or exchange KYC data. Think of privacy as probabilistic, not binary. It reduces probabilities, it doesn’t guarantee invisibility.
Third: legal exposure. Different jurisdictions view mixers differently. Using services that are under legal scrutiny can create complications even if your activity is lawful. If you rely on privacy tools regularly for legitimate reasons, consult a lawyer who understands both cryptocurrency and local law. Safer, sensible privacy practices (non-actionable guidance)
Be strategic rather than secretive. That sounds odd, but it’s true. Privacy that destroys auditability for legitimate compliance purposes is problematic; privacy that reduces unnecessary surveillance while still permitting lawful oversight in court is healthier.
High-level practices to consider include separating identity-bearing activity from privacy-focused funds, avoiding address reuse, and preferring well-audited, open-source tools. Also, avoid combining clearly tainted coins (e.g., proceeds from a crime) with otherwise clean funds — mixing doesn’t absolve illegal activity, and doing so can create serious legal exposure.
Where practical, use wallets and protocols that are transparent about their methods and threat models. That makes it easier to assess whether a tool matches your threat profile (journalist under state surveillance vs. someone trying to hide fraud — very different).
Tool notes and ecosystem trends
The privacy ecosystem isn’t static. Wallets integrate better UX for CoinJoin-like operations. Exchanges develop stronger analytics. Governments draft rules. That tug-of-war influences which methods are practical and which die under regulatory pressure.
Open-source tools with active audits and clear documentation typically earn more trust. Developer communities also matter: active maintainers, reproducible builds, and public threat analyses are signals I look for when evaluating a tool.
FAQ
Is coin mixing illegal?
Not inherently. Coin mixing is a privacy tool. But using it to conceal criminal proceeds is illegal. Laws vary by jurisdiction, and some regulators treat certain services as higher risk. If your activities may raise legal questions, get legal advice from a qualified attorney in your area.
Will coin mixing make my bitcoins truly anonymous?
Mixing reduces linkability but rarely guarantees complete anonymity. Privacy is probabilistic — you lower the odds that someone will successfully deanonymize you, but you rarely eliminate them entirely. Operational mistakes and off-chain data often reveal links.
Which approach should I consider first?
Start by identifying your threat model: who are you defending against, and why? From there, prefer tools with clear documentation, community scrutiny, and a reasonable UX so you avoid mistakes that negate privacy. And again—legal counsel is a good idea if there’s any doubt.
